1. Can someone tell me what tense to use after "as long as" in the example below?

If I decided to stay, I would be likely to eat more as long as my wife approves/approved.

If + past + past + ?

2. Can we use "can" in an if conditional? What is wrong with the sentence below?

If you can learn to be nicer, you ought to find that people like you more.
